What are White Lies?

White lies are typically defined as harmless or trivial falsehoods, often told to avoid hurting someone's feelings or to escape an awkward situation. Unlike more severe forms of deception, white lies generally carry little to no consequences. They are often used in social situations to maintain politeness and decorum. Examples of white lies include:

  • Telling a friend that their new haircut looks great, even if you think otherwise.
  • Claiming you’re busy to avoid attending an event you don’t want to go to.
  • Assuring a child that their drawing is fantastic, even if it’s not very good.

Why Do We Tell White Lies?

Understanding the motivations behind white lies is essential to grasping their role in our lives. Several factors contribute to why individuals resort to these minor deceptions:

  • To Protect Feelings: One of the most common reasons for telling a white lie is to spare someone's feelings, especially in sensitive situations.
  • Social Norms: Many societies place a premium on politeness and diplomacy, encouraging individuals to use white lies to maintain social harmony.
  • Avoiding Conflict: White lies can serve as a means to sidestep potential arguments or confrontations, allowing for smoother interactions.

Can White Lies Be Harmful?

While white lies are often perceived as benign, they can have unintended consequences. Over time, habitual lying, even in small doses, can erode trust in relationships. Consider the following potential harms:

  • Loss of Trust: If a person discovers they have been lied to, even about trivial matters, it can lead to a breakdown of trust.
  • Escalation of Deceit: Small lies can snowball, leading to more significant fabrications as individuals struggle to keep their stories straight.
  • Emotional Distress: The burden of maintaining a lie can create stress and anxiety, impacting mental health.

How Do White Lies Affect Relationships?

The impact of white lies on relationships is multifaceted. While they can help avoid hurt feelings, they can also create barriers to genuine communication. Some ways white lies affect relationships include:

  • Superficial Interactions: Frequent white lies can lead to shallow relationships, as individuals may feel they cannot be their authentic selves.
  • Increased Distance: When honesty is compromised, partners may feel emotionally distant, leading to misunderstandings.
  • Confusion: Miscommunication stemming from white lies can result in unclear expectations and frustrations.

Are There Situations Where White Lies Are Justified?

Many people argue that white lies can be justified in specific contexts. For instance, in situations where the truth may cause unnecessary pain or distress, a white lie may seem like the kinder option. Examples include:

  • During Illness: Telling a terminally ill patient that they are doing better than they are may provide comfort.
  • In Job Interviews: A candidate may embellish their skills slightly to appear more qualified.
  • In Social Settings: A guest may claim to have enjoyed a meal to avoid offending the host.

How to Navigate the White Lies Idea in Everyday Life?

Navigating the white lies idea requires a delicate balance between honesty and empathy. Here are some tips for managing white lies in your life:

  • Assess the Situation: Before telling a white lie, consider the potential impact on the other person.
  • Choose Your Words Wisely: Frame your response in a way that is truthful yet considerate.
  • Encourage Open Communication: Foster an environment where honesty is valued, allowing for genuine conversations.
